Google Sheets WhatsApp Integration: Send Bulk Messages from Your Spreadsheet

Import contacts directly from Google Sheets, map columns to WhatsApp template variables, and launch personalized bulk or drip campaigns in minutes. No coding, no API setup — just paste the link and send.

Start Sending from Sheets Learn About Bulk Messaging
Google Sheets WhatsApp Integration - Import contacts and send bulk messages from spreadsheets

Why Connect Google Sheets to WhatsApp?

Most businesses already manage their customer contacts, leads, and order data in Google Sheets or Excel spreadsheets. Manually copying phone numbers and personalizing each WhatsApp message is time-consuming and error-prone. With Mappstore's Google Sheets WhatsApp integration, you eliminate that manual work entirely.

Whether you are running a seasonal promotion, sending appointment reminders, following up with leads, or onboarding new customers, your spreadsheet becomes the single source of truth. Paste the Google Sheets URL into Mappstore, map your columns, and your campaign is ready to go. Every message is personalized with data pulled directly from your sheet — customer names, order IDs, appointment dates, coupon codes, and more.

This integration powers two of Mappstore's most popular campaign types: bulk campaigns for one-time broadcasts to your entire contact list, and drip campaigns for scheduled, multi-day messaging sequences that nurture leads over time. Both campaign types pull data directly from your Google Sheet, so you never need to re-enter information or deal with complex API configurations.

Key Features of Google Sheets WhatsApp Integration

Everything you need to turn your spreadsheet into a powerful WhatsApp marketing engine, without writing a single line of code.

Paste Any Google Sheets URL

Simply paste the public link to your Google Sheet. Mappstore reads the data instantly — no downloads, no file conversions, no manual imports. Your spreadsheet stays in Google Sheets where you maintain it.

Automatic Column Mapping

Mappstore detects your spreadsheet columns and lets you map them to WhatsApp template variables visually. Match columns like "Name," "Phone," or "Order ID" to template placeholders with a single click.

Real-Time Phone Validation

Before sending, Mappstore validates every phone number in your sheet in real time. Invalid numbers, missing country codes, and duplicate entries are flagged so you can fix them and avoid wasted messages.

Bulk Campaign Support

Send thousands of personalized WhatsApp messages in a single campaign. Your sheet provides phone numbers and variable data — Mappstore handles the sending, throttling, and delivery tracking automatically.

Drip Campaign Scheduling

Use Day and Time columns in your sheet to schedule multi-day drip sequences. Mappstore sends the right message at the right time across multiple days — perfect for lead nurturing, onboarding flows, and course delivery.

CSV Upload Also Supported

Prefer working with CSV files? Export from Excel, Google Sheets, or any CRM, then upload directly. The same column mapping and validation features work seamlessly with CSV uploads too.

Zero Coding Required

No APIs to configure, no webhooks to set up, no scripts to write. If you can create a Google Sheet and paste a link, you can send bulk WhatsApp messages. Designed for non-technical users and marketing teams.

Personalized Template Variables

Each row in your spreadsheet becomes a uniquely personalized message. Use columns for customer name, product, date, amount, or any custom field. Every recipient gets a message that feels individually crafted.

How It Works: Spreadsheet to WhatsApp in 4 Steps

From your Google Sheet to delivered WhatsApp messages in under 5 minutes. Here is exactly how the integration works.

1

Prepare Your Sheet

Create a Google Sheet with phone numbers (including country code) and columns for each template variable like Name, Order ID, or Date. Make the sheet publicly accessible.

2

Paste the Sheet URL

In Mappstore, create a new bulk or drip campaign, select your approved WhatsApp template, and paste your Google Sheets URL. Mappstore reads the sheet instantly.

3

Map Columns to Variables

Mappstore shows all detected columns. Map each column to the corresponding template variable — phone number, customer name, and any other dynamic fields. Preview messages before sending.

4

Send or Schedule

Hit send for immediate delivery or schedule for later. For drip campaigns, messages are sent automatically based on Day and Time columns. Track delivery, read receipts, and replies in real time.

Bulk Campaigns vs Drip Campaigns from Google Sheets

Mappstore supports two distinct campaign types, both powered by your Google Sheet data. Understanding when to use each will help you maximize engagement and conversions.

Bulk Campaigns

Bulk campaigns send a single WhatsApp message to your entire contact list at once. Your Google Sheet needs just two types of columns: a phone number column and columns matching your template variables. This is ideal for:

  • Promotional offers and seasonal sales announcements
  • Event invitations and webinar reminders
  • Product launch notifications
  • Festival greetings to your entire customer base

Drip Campaigns

Drip campaigns send a sequence of messages over multiple days, automatically scheduled based on your spreadsheet data. Your sheet needs additional columns for Day (which day in the sequence to send) and Time (what time to deliver). Drip campaigns are perfect for:

  • Lead nurturing sequences that educate prospects over a week
  • Customer onboarding with daily tips and setup guides
  • Course or training content delivered lesson by lesson
  • Follow-up sequences after purchases or sign-ups

In both cases, Mappstore pulls all personalization data from your Google Sheet. You define the audience, the schedule, and the variables — Mappstore handles the rest. There is no need to re-upload data or manually trigger messages for each day of a drip sequence.

Use Cases: Who Benefits Most?

Businesses across industries use Google Sheets WhatsApp integration to save time, reduce errors, and reach customers at scale.

E-Commerce & Retail

Send order confirmations, shipping updates, abandoned cart reminders, and promotional offers to thousands of customers. Export your Shopify or WooCommerce orders to a Google Sheet and run campaigns with personalized product names, order IDs, and tracking links.

Education & Coaching

Share class schedules, fee reminders, admission updates, and exam notifications. Coaching institutes use drip campaigns from Google Sheets to deliver daily study tips, assignment reminders, and motivational messages to students across batches.

Real Estate & Property

Follow up with leads from property expos, open houses, and online inquiries. Import your lead sheet with names, budget preferences, and preferred locations, then send personalized property recommendations and site visit invitations via WhatsApp.

SaaS & Tech Companies

Run onboarding drip campaigns for new sign-ups, send feature announcement broadcasts, and deliver personalized renewal reminders. Export user data from your CRM to Google Sheets and let Mappstore handle the multi-day messaging sequence.

Healthcare & Clinics

Send appointment reminders, health check-up notifications, prescription refill alerts, and wellness tips. Import patient lists from your records into Google Sheets and run HIPAA-aware messaging campaigns with personalized appointment details.

Travel & Hospitality

Send booking confirmations, itinerary updates, check-in reminders, and post-trip feedback requests. Travel agencies manage group bookings in spreadsheets and use Mappstore to send personalized travel details to each guest automatically.

The Easiest Way to Send WhatsApp Messages from a Spreadsheet

If your business already tracks customers, leads, or orders in Google Sheets, you are sitting on a ready-made WhatsApp campaign audience. The challenge has always been getting that data into a WhatsApp messaging tool without complex API integrations, custom code, or expensive middleware platforms.

Mappstore solves this with a simple paste-and-send workflow. There is no need to learn APIs, set up Zapier automations, or hire a developer. You paste your Google Sheets URL, Mappstore reads the data, and you visually map columns to template variables. The entire process takes under five minutes from spreadsheet to sent messages.

For businesses in India, this is especially valuable. Many small and medium businesses manage their entire customer database in Google Sheets or Excel. WhatsApp is the primary communication channel for their customers. Mappstore bridges these two tools with zero friction, enabling WhatsApp marketing Google Sheets automation that was previously only available to enterprises with dedicated tech teams.

Google Sheets WhatsApp Automation for Indian Businesses

India's WhatsApp user base exceeds 500 million, making it the most effective channel for customer communication. Businesses running WhatsApp campaigns in India need a solution that works with their existing tools and workflows. Since Google Sheets is free and widely used across Indian businesses — from kirana stores to edtech startups — Mappstore's spreadsheet integration is purpose-built for this market.

Whether you are a D2C brand sending promotional blasts, a coaching institute sharing daily assignments, a real estate firm following up with leads from a property expo, or a restaurant sending festival offers, Mappstore lets you go from a Google Sheet to delivered WhatsApp messages in minutes. No technical barriers. No per-message markup on top of Meta's rates. Just straightforward spreadsheet-to-WhatsApp messaging that works.

The combination of Google Sheets data import, WhatsApp Business API compliance, pre-approved template messaging, and real-time delivery tracking makes Mappstore the most practical bulk WhatsApp sender spreadsheet solution available for Indian businesses today.

Frequently Asked Questions

How does Google Sheets WhatsApp integration work in Mappstore?
Simply paste any public Google Sheets URL into Mappstore when creating a bulk or drip campaign. Mappstore automatically reads your spreadsheet, detects columns, and lets you map them to WhatsApp template variables like customer name, order ID, or appointment date. Phone numbers are validated in real time, and your campaign is ready to send in minutes.
Do I need coding or API knowledge to send WhatsApp messages from Google Sheets?
No. Mappstore's Google Sheets integration requires zero coding or API setup. You just paste the public link to your Google Sheet, map the columns to your WhatsApp template variables using a visual interface, and hit send. It is designed for marketers, sales teams, and business owners who already manage contacts in spreadsheets.
Can I use Google Sheets for WhatsApp drip campaigns?
Yes. For drip campaigns, your Google Sheet should include columns for Day (which day to send), Time (what time to send), and any template variable data. Mappstore reads these columns and automatically schedules messages across multiple days, sending personalized WhatsApp messages at the specified times without manual intervention.
What format should my Google Sheet be in for WhatsApp bulk messaging?
For bulk campaigns, your sheet needs a column with phone numbers (with country code) and columns for each template variable. For drip campaigns, add Day and Time columns. The sheet must be publicly accessible (set sharing to "Anyone with the link"). Mappstore validates all phone numbers and data before sending.
Is there a limit to how many contacts I can import from Google Sheets?
Mappstore supports importing thousands of contacts from a single Google Sheet. There is no hard limit on rows in your spreadsheet. The platform processes large sheets efficiently and validates each phone number in real time, flagging invalid entries so you can fix them before launching your campaign.
Can I also upload a CSV file instead of using Google Sheets?
Yes. In addition to Google Sheets URL import, Mappstore also supports direct CSV file uploads. You can export any spreadsheet application's data as CSV and upload it. The same column mapping and validation features apply whether you use Google Sheets or CSV upload.
How does Mappstore handle invalid phone numbers in my spreadsheet?
Mappstore validates every phone number in real time as it reads your Google Sheet. Numbers without country codes, duplicate entries, and incorrectly formatted numbers are flagged before you send. You can review and fix issues directly, ensuring you only send to valid WhatsApp numbers and avoid wasting message credits.

Ready to Send WhatsApp Messages from Your Spreadsheet?

Paste your Google Sheets URL and launch your first WhatsApp campaign in under 5 minutes. No coding required.

Get Started Free Calculate Campaign Cost